Why Mountain Driving Fries Your Brakes

Mountain driving puts a unique, punishing load on your braking system that standard highway driving never duplicates. As you descend, the weight of the vehicle and the steepness of the grade require constant brake application to maintain a safe speed. This constant friction causes temperatures in the calipers to skyrocket, far exceeding normal operating ranges.

When the grease inside your caliper pins reaches its heat limit, it thins out and migrates out of the pin bore. Once the lubricant is gone, the metal components begin to dry-rub, creating friction that leads to uneven pad wear and seized calipers. Eventually, a seized caliper can cause the brakes to stay partially engaged, leading to a dangerous cycle of overheating and total brake fade.

Where to Apply Grease (and Where NOT To)

Proper application is just as important as the product choice itself. You should apply a thin, even coat of grease to the caliper slide pins, which allow the caliper to move as the brake pads wear down. Small amounts can also be used on the “ears” of the brake pads where they seat into the caliper bracket to prevent squealing.

Crucially, never get grease on the brake pad friction material or the surface of the brake rotor. Any contamination here will drastically reduce stopping power and potentially ruin the pads. Additionally, avoid over-greasing; excess grease attracts dirt and road grime, turning into an abrasive paste that actually accelerates wear over time.

Ceramic vs. Silicone: Which Grease Is Right?

The debate between ceramic and silicone often comes down to the environment. Ceramic-based greases are generally superior for extreme heat because the ceramic solids provide a physical buffer that prevents metal-to-metal contact even if the grease carrier degrades. They are the heavy-duty champions for heavy rigs and steep mountain driving.

Silicone-based greases, on the other hand, are the masters of compatibility and environmental protection. They are chemically inert, meaning they are the safest option for rubber seals and plastic bushings that might degrade when exposed to petroleum-based products. If the priority is preserving the longevity of the entire brake assembly, silicone is the reliable, safe standard.

Caliper Grease FAQ: Quick Answers You Need

  • Can I use generic wheel bearing grease? No. Wheel bearing grease is not designed for the extreme temperatures found in brake calipers and will likely melt and leak out.
  • How often should I re-grease? Ideally, every time you perform a brake pad change or at least once a year if you frequently drive in harsh mountain conditions.
  • Is more grease better? No. Use only a light coat to prevent excess debris from sticking to the assembly.
  • Should I clean the pins first? Always. Use a brake cleaner and a wire brush to remove all old, hardened grease before applying a fresh layer.
